大发彩票二开源码,开启彩票开发新纪元大发彩票二开源码

大发彩票二开源码,开启彩票开发新纪元大发彩票二开源码,

本文目录导读:

  1. 开发背景
  2. 系统架构设计
  3. 系统实现细节
  4. 使用方法
  5. 注意事项

随着彩票行业的快速发展,彩票管理系统的需求也在不断增加,为了满足不同彩票机构的个性化需求,开发一个高效、安全、可扩展的彩票管理系统显得尤为重要,而使用开源码作为开发工具,不仅能够缩短开发周期,还能为用户提供丰富的功能模块和灵活的配置选项,本文将详细介绍如何通过开源码开发一个功能强大的彩票管理系统,并探讨其在实际应用中的优势和注意事项。

开发背景

彩票行业竞争日益激烈,彩票机构需要一个能够满足多样化需求的管理系统,传统的彩票管理方式往往依赖于人工操作和简单的数据记录,难以实现自动化管理,随着信息技术的发展,彩票管理系统逐渐成为彩票机构提高运营效率、提升用户体验的重要工具。

开源码的出现为彩票机构的开发提供了新的解决方案,开源码以其开放的社区理念和丰富的功能库,为开发者提供了高度可定制的开发环境,通过开源码,开发者可以快速搭建一个符合自身需求的彩票管理系统,同时避免重复开发,降低开发成本。

系统架构设计

在开发彩票管理系统时,系统的架构设计至关重要,一个好的架构设计能够确保系统的稳定性和扩展性,同时为后续的功能开发和维护提供便利,以下是系统架构设计的主要 considerations:

模块划分

彩票管理系统可以划分为以下几个主要模块:

  • 用户管理模块:用于管理彩票机构的用户,包括用户注册、登录、权限管理等功能。
  • 游戏管理模块:用于管理彩票游戏的定义、规则、奖级等信息。
  • 支付处理模块:用于管理彩票票务的支付流程,包括支付方式的设置、支付状态的管理等。
  • 结果公告模块:用于发布彩票游戏的结果信息,包括结果查询、结果统计等功能。
  • 报告生成模块:用于生成彩票管理的相关报表,包括票务统计、收益分析等。

每个模块都有其独特的功能需求,模块化设计能够使系统更加清晰和易于维护。

数据库设计

数据库是系统的核心部分,其设计直接影响系统的性能和稳定性,在开发彩票管理系统时,需要根据实际需求选择合适的数据库方案,以下是常见的数据库设计原则:

  • 数据库采用关系型模型,使用SQL进行数据操作。
  • 数据库设计遵循“一事一表”的原则,每个功能模块对应一个独立的数据表。
  • 关键字段需要进行严格的权限控制,确保数据的安全性。
  • 数据库设计需要考虑扩展性,以便未来功能的增加。

前端与后端

前端和后端是系统开发的两个关键部分,前端负责用户界面的展示和交互,后端则负责数据的处理和逻辑运算,以下是前端和后端的主要功能:

  • 前端:包括用户界面设计、数据展示、用户交互等。
  • 后端:包括数据接口开发、业务逻辑实现、数据处理等。

前端和后端需要通过API进行交互,确保系统的高效运行。

系统实现细节

在实际开发过程中,系统实现细节是决定系统成功与否的关键因素,以下是系统实现的主要细节:

前端开发

前端开发是系统开发的重要组成部分,主要负责用户界面的展示和交互,以下是前端开发的常见技术栈和实现细节:

  • 技术栈:前端开发通常使用Vue.js、React、Vue Router等框架,后端开发常用Node.js、Python等语言。
  • 数据展示:通过前端技术实现数据的动态展示,包括表格、图表、地图等。
  • 用户交互:设计友好的用户界面,确保用户操作简便,提高用户体验。

后端开发

后端开发是系统的核心部分,主要负责数据的处理和逻辑运算,以下是后端开发的常见技术和实现细节:

  • 技术栈:Node.js、Python、Java等语言,常用数据库如MySQL、MongoDB、PostgreSQL。
  • 数据处理:通过后端逻辑实现数据的增删改查操作,确保数据的准确性和完整性。
  • 业务逻辑:设计合理的业务逻辑,确保系统的功能能够满足实际需求。

开源码的使用

开源码在彩票管理系统开发中的使用具有重要意义,以下是开源码在开发中的具体应用:

  • 开源码的选择:选择一个成熟、功能完善的开源码库,确保其具备良好的稳定性和活跃的社区支持。
  • 模块集成:根据系统需求,将开源码的各个模块进行集成,满足实际应用需求。
  • 配置管理:通过配置文件或脚本实现对开源码的灵活配置,确保系统能够适应不同的需求。

使用方法

安装与部署

安装和部署是系统开发的重要环节,以下是安装和部署的步骤:

  • 下载开源码:从官方渠道下载所需的开源码包。
  • 配置环境:设置开发环境,包括操作系统、开发工具、数据库等。
  • 编译与安装:通过编译器或脚本对开源码进行编译和安装。
  • 测试环境:在测试环境中进行安装和配置,确保系统能够正常运行。

配置与调试

配置和调试是系统开发的关键环节,以下是配置和调试的注意事项:

  • 配置文件:通过配置文件或脚本实现对系统参数的设置,确保系统能够满足实际需求。
  • 调试工具:使用调试工具对系统进行调试,确保代码的正确性和效率。
  • 日志记录:通过日志记录功能,监控系统的运行状态,及时发现和解决问题。

功能开发

功能开发是系统开发的核心环节,以下是功能开发的常见技术与实现细节:

  • 功能模块:根据系统需求,开发用户管理、游戏管理、支付处理、结果公告、报告生成等功能模块。
  • 模块集成:将各个功能模块进行集成,确保系统的功能能够满足实际需求。
  • 用户测试:通过用户测试确保系统能够满足实际使用需求,提升用户体验。

注意事项

在开发彩票管理系统时,需要注意以下几点:

性能优化

彩票管理系统需要处理大量的数据和用户请求,因此性能优化至关重要,以下是性能优化的常见方法:

  • 数据库优化:通过优化数据库查询和索引,提升系统的性能。
  • 缓存机制:通过缓存机制减少重复查询,提升系统的响应速度。
  • 网络优化:通过优化网络请求,减少网络延迟,提升系统的整体性能。

安全问题

彩票管理系统需要处理敏感数据,因此安全性问题不容忽视,以下是安全问题的注意事项:

  • 数据加密:对敏感数据进行加密存储和传输,确保数据的安全性。
  • 权限控制:通过严格的权限控制,防止未授权访问。
  • 输入验证:对用户输入的数据进行验证,防止注入攻击。

维护管理

彩票管理系统需要长期维护和管理,因此维护管理也是开发过程中需要注意的问题,以下是维护管理的注意事项:

  • 用户管理:定期更新和维护用户的个人信息,确保数据的准确性。
  • 功能更新:根据实际需求,定期更新和优化功能模块,提升系统的功能。
  • 系统备份:定期备份系统数据和配置文件,确保在出现问题时能够快速恢复。

通过使用开源码,我们可以快速开发一个功能强大、灵活的彩票管理系统,开源码的开放性和可扩展性使得开发过程更加高效,同时也能为用户提供丰富的功能模块和灵活的配置选项,在实际开发过程中,需要注意性能优化、安全性、维护管理等关键问题,确保系统的稳定性和高效性,通过合理使用开源码,我们能够更好地满足彩票机构的需求,提升彩票管理的效率和用户体验。

大发彩票二开源码,开启彩票开发新纪元大发彩票二开源码,

发表评论